Output 39b270aff90c7d13a9eda47517dd9552509442d862f7700ca090dc28b6c41fab:25

value
1117618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0b9ecb513306740bdf17524c8c230d244517d3 OP_EQUAL
address
3BdbVqyPQ6ig4E54VNyvKedk3WGBmrPPsf
transaction
39b270aff90c7d13a9eda47517dd9552509442d862f7700ca090dc28b6c41fab